- Página inicial:
- Introdução à aplicação.
- Links de navegação para outras páginas.
- Visão geral do que o usuário pode esperar da aplicação.
- Sobre a página:
- Informações sobre o propósito da aplicação.
- Detalhes sobre a equipe de desenvolvimento ou o indivíduo responsável pela aplicação.
- Informações de contato.
- Página de serviços/recursos:
- Lista de serviços ou recursos oferecidos pela aplicação.
- Descrições breves e possivelmente imagens/ícones representando cada serviço ou recurso.
- Página de portfólio/produtos:
- Exibição de itens do portfólio ou produtos oferecidos pela aplicação.
- Miniaturas ou imagens de cada item com descrições breves.
- Links para ver mais detalhes ou comprar os itens.
- Página de contato:
- Formulário de contato permitindo que os usuários enviem mensagens diretamente para a equipe de desenvolvimento ou responsável.
- Campos de entrada para nome, email, assunto e mensagem.
- Botão de enviar para enviar a mensagem.
Para a stack de tecnologia:
- Frontend ReactJS:
- Utilize componentes React para construir a interface do frontend.
- Utilize React Router para gerenciar a navegação entre páginas.
- CSS ou frameworks CSS como Bootstrap para estilização.
- Backend Node.js:
- Configure um servidor Express.js para lidar com requisições API.
- Implemente endpoints RESTful para buscar dados para o frontend.